Fanisree

ఫణిశ్రీ

Radiance of the serpent or goddess of the snake

The name is derived from Sanskrit roots 'Phani', meaning serpent (often associated with Lord Shiva or Shesha), and 'Sree', meaning wealth, prosperity, or beauty. It is culturally used in Telugu-speaking regions, reflecting mythological reverence for the serpent deity.
